Modern Sectional Sofa

Modern sectional sofas are a great investment, whether you are planning to host a family film night or need additional seating for guests. These sofas are flexible and style, with modular designs that allow you to customize the layout to suit your space.

We prioritized durability when evaluating these couches, settling for styles that feature performance fabrics. These fabrics are stain-resistant and easy to clean, making them ideal for families with children and pets.

Comfort

A sectional couch is a great option for large living rooms basements, bonus rooms. These versatile pieces are available in a variety of stylish styles, intriguing designs and dimensions that can meet the needs of any space.

One of the most significant benefits of a modern sectional sofa is the incredible comfort they offer. Most include plush cushions topped with down and feathers to provide a luxurious sit. Some come with reclining chairs to make sitting more comfortable. With a range of upholstery options, there is a couch that will suit any budget and taste.

While leather couches may be known for being stiff and uncomfortable, that's no longer the case. Sectionals made of leather such as the EQ3 Cello are as stylish as they are soft. They are also easy to clean, and designed to last a long time.

A lot of the top sectional sofas come with a variety seating configurations. From the classic L shape to an L -shaped chaise, or a U shaped sofa with two cushion options that move to give you more room to lounge. Some sectional couches come with a drop-down table to provide additional storage or to host parties.

Modern sectionals include console armrests that can be inserted between the seats. They might even include concealed storage or cup holders. Some sofas include sections that convert into a queen or full size sleeper bed for guests.

If you're looking for a more custom sectional, consider a modular style like the Greyleigh Anchoretta. The modular sofa comes with different base units, and you can mix and match the cushions for seats to create your desired shape. You can add the power reclining seat to enjoy the ultimate in relaxation.

Many of the top sectional couches are available in various performance fabrics that make them pet- and kid-friendly. These types of fabrics can endure anything from scratches to spilled beverages. Plus, they're much less difficult to clean than traditional upholstery. If you're concerned about allergies, consider the use of a microfiber or twill sectional that's hypoallergenic as well as easy to clean.

When it comes to evaluating the comfort of a sectional couch you should consider how the cushions support your back and neck. Check if the sectional comes with back cushions that lift up or adjustable headrests, since these features can help prevent neck and back pain over long durations of time. You should also be aware of the cushion's filling material, as different kinds of fillings can affect how firm or soft a sectional feels.
